Dustin Clarence Henderson is a friend of Mike, Will, and Lucas, and a goofy and quick-witted boy whose cleidocranial dysplasia causes him to lisp. In 2000, Cormier went 26–5. He entered the national tournament as the No. 3 seed at 184 pounds but fell one match short of becoming an All-American (the top eight in each weight class).
